AbilityFirst is a leading nonprofit organization providing programs and services to children and adults with physical and developmental disabilities including autism, cerebral palsy and Down syndrome. Established in 1926 as the Crippled Children’s Society of Southern California, our mission is to help individuals with disabilities realize their full potential throughout their lives. In 2000, the organization adopted the name AbilityFirst to better reflect our mission, our vision, and our commitment to celebrating the unique abilities of every individual. With 25 facilities throughout Southern California, including community and work centers, AbilityFirst offers a broad range of programs for children with disabilities, as well as employment, recreational and socialization programs for adults, and an accessible camp for children and adults.
